Can the Barro Oval Dish be cleaned in a dishwasher?

It is recommended to hand wash the Barro Oval Dish to preserve the integrity of the glaze and material. Dishwasher detergents can be harsh and may dull the finish over time.

What temperature can the dish withstand in the oven?

The dish is designed for standard oven temperatures. Avoid prolonged exposure to excessively high heat (above 450°F / 230°C) or sudden temperature changes.

Is the white glaze lead-free?

Yes, the glazes used are typically food-safe and free from harmful substances like lead, adhering to common safety standards for tableware.

Can I use this dish on a gas or electric stovetop?

No, the Barro Oval Dish is not designed for direct heat from a stovetop and should only be used in an oven.

How do I store the dish when not in use?

Store the dish in a dry place. If stacking, use protective pads between dishes to prevent scratching the glaze.

What does 'Barro' mean?

'Barro' means 'red clay' in Portuguese, reflecting the material used in its creation.

Troubleshooting

Dish has minor chips or scratches.

Small chips on the glaze are usually cosmetic and do not affect the dish's functionality. For significant damage, discontinue use.

Dish appears stained.

For glazed variants, try a paste of baking soda and water. For unglazed variants, this may be permanent; consider sealing future dishes.

Food is sticking to the dish.

Ensure adequate greasing or oiling of the dish before baking. For persistent sticking, soak the dish in warm, soapy water before cleaning.

Dish cracked after oven use.

This may be due to thermal shock. Ensure the dish is at room temperature before placing it in a preheated oven, and avoid extreme temperature fluctuations.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up:

The HAY Barro Oval Dish requires no assembly. It is ready to use out of the packaging.

Compatibility:

  • Oven: Suitable for use in conventional ovens.
  • Not Microwave Safe: Do not use in microwave ovens.
  • Not Stovetop Safe: Do not place directly on a stovetop burner.

Care Instructions:

  • Washing: Hand wash with warm water and mild soap. Avoid abrasive cleaners or scouring pads that can scratch the glaze.
  • Drying: Dry thoroughly with a soft cloth to prevent water spots.
  • Stain Prevention: For the natural terracotta variants without a high-gloss glaze, consider sealing the interior with a food-safe sealant to minimize staining from acidic foods.
  • Thermal Shock: Avoid sudden temperature changes, such as placing a hot dish in cold water, to prevent cracking.
